Guest guest Posted June 2, 2002 Report Share Posted June 2, 2002 * Exported from MasterCook * Grilled Focaccia Wraps Recipe By : StarTribune, 5/30/02 Serving Size : 4 Preparation Time :0:00 Categories : Sandwiches Vegetables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method -------- ------------ -------------------------------- 2 large yellow or red bell peppers seeded and quartered 1 medium eggplant -- thinly sliced 2 tablespoons olive oil 1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ar 1 warmed focaccia -- (10-to-12-in.) 2 tablespoons low-fat Italian dressing 1/3 cup grated Parmesan cheese 1/2 cup shredded romaine lettuce 1/2 cup chopped Roma tomatoes Serves 4. This sandwich is incredibly easy yet elegant enough to serve company at a picnic by the lake. In large self-sealing bag, combine bell peppers, eggplant, oil and vinegar. Seal bag and shake well to coat. Place vegetables on preheated grill and cook, basting frequently with any liquid from bag, 10 to 15 minutes, turning once, or until soft and golden. Spread vegetables on focaccia and top with dressing. Sprinkle with cheese. Place lettuce and tomatoes on top. Roll and secure with toothpicks. Cut into 4 pieces.
